PREVIEW: 'The Ribbon Queen' #2 by Garth Ennis, Jacen Burrows, Guillermo Ortego, and Dan Brown

  THE RIBBON QUEEN #2 Writer: Garth Ennis Penciler: Jacen Burrows Inker: Guillermo Ortego Colorist: Dan Brown Letterer: Rob Steen Cover A: Declan Shalvey Cover B: Tony Harris Cover C: Chris Ferguson & Jacen Burrows HORROR HOMAGE Cover D: Declan Shalvey B&W Incentive Publisher: AWA Studios In Stores: Wednesday, Aug. 23, 2023 SYNOPSIS: Detective Amy Sun watched the prime suspect in her case unravel before her eyes, leaving no doubt that supernatural force was at work — and that work is grisly in the extreme! It's up to her to piece together a case involving murder and police corruption before more people die. But when members of the corrupt cabal within the department corner Detective Sun, they too start to unravel. It’s the second chapter of the dark, bloody tale by modern masters of horror writer Garth Ennis and artist Jacen Burrows! Courtesy of AWA Studios

James Tynion IV, Joshua Hixson, and Hassan Otsmane-Elhaou Join Forces for the Psychological Crime Thriller 'The Deviant'

  Multiple Eisner Award-winning writer James Tynion IV ( W0RLDTR33, The Department of Truth ) and acclaimed artist Joshua Hixson ( The Plot, Children of the Woods ), and award-winning letterer Hassan Otsmane-Elhaou unite for a pitch-black holiday horror story in The Deviant . This chilling, nine-issue miniseries is set to launch in November from Image Comics. As snow falls over Milwaukee in 1972, a blood-stained Santa Claus commits unimaginable atrocities against young men. Fifty years later, a troubled young writer interviews this so-called "Deviant Killer," who still maintains his innocence from behind bars. And as Christmas approaches once again, the past returns, wielding a sharpened ax.  “ The Deviant is something a little different," said Tynion IV. "A dark, focused psychological crime thriller where I get to explore the intersection of my queer identity and a broader scope of cultural transgression and deviance. EXCLUSIVE: Wake Up From The Global Nightmare in MORPHEUS From Humanoids

 One Woman’s Fight To Save Her Family In A World Plagued By The Terrifying ‘MORPHEUS’ In April 2024 Internationally renowned publisher Humanoids announced today MORPHEUS , a post-apocalyptic sci-fi horror graphic novel from writer Yann Bécu and illustrator Francesco Trifogli about a near future where a mysterious sleeping sickness ravages the planet, paralyzing humanity’s institutions and plunging the world into chaos. Amidst the wreckage, one woman fights to save her comatose daughter from the terrifying condition known as Morpheus. Available in April 2024. Five years after a mysterious sleeping sickness known as Morpheus destroys life as we know it, survivors huddle in cities, each cobbled together around the shortened waking hours of their inhabitants.  Juliette, a young mother, is willing to do anything to “wake up” her daughter, even if it means betraying everything she knows. COMING SOON: 'Eyes Wide Shut' Meets 'Black Mirror in the Erotic Thriller by Maria Llovet 'Crave'

Fan favorite Heartbeat writer/artist Maria Llovet ( Faithless, Sandman Universe Thessaly ) will make her first Image Comics debut in the upcoming erotic thriller, Crave . Eyes Wide Shut meets Black Mirror in this dark, sexy mystery set to launch in November.Loud!, CRAVE, a mysterious app that promises to make your desires come true, spread among the students of an elite university who use it as a hookup app. David, a top student, engages in a game of seduction with the unattainable Alexandra. But as requests to the app escalate and wreak havoc on campus, David and his friends' only chance to stop this spiral is to find out what really lies behind CRAVE. " Crave was born by reflecting on how we connect in the modern world; to what extent do we control how much we share, and how much others know about us, especially now that we are in the dawn of AI," said Llovet. Aliens & Humans Make Forbidden Contact In Graphic Novel STAR-CROSSED

 First Contact Evolves Into An Interstellar Romance In An Epic Sci-Fi Adventure This February 2024 Internationally renowned publisher Humanoids announced today STAR-CROSSED , a brand new original sci-fi graphic novel from highly acclaimed writer Jerry Frissen and artist Roberto Zaghi, about an impossible interstellar romance set in the near future where humanity has made contact with an alien civilization. Landing in stores February 2024.  The dawn of a new era for humanity has arrived. First contact has been made with an advanced alien species known as the Eo’Tarx, and the two civilizations begin the path toward understanding. CIA linguist Danko Orton is dispatched, tasked with studying communication with the Eo’Tarx alongside his alien counterpart No’mi.  But their work is quickly disrupted when it becomes clear that the two are attracted to one another, despite all barriers and obstacles.
